Arc chutes are important to facilitate the functioning of circuit breakers as they manage the high-energy arcs produced during their working. These devices constitute multiple metallic deion plates in combination to extinguish the arcs quickly for greater safety and reliability. Arc chutes are devices used in circuit breakers to extinguish electrical arcs during circuit interruptions, enhancing electrical safety by mitigating hazards that could cause equipment damage or injury.
Arc chutes improve circuit breaker reliability by effectively managing high-energy arcs, ensuring the breakers function properly even under challenging conditions.
